Human Relations Commission Meeting Minutes - December 16, 2021

The Regular Meeting of the Board of Human Relations Commissioners of the City of Fargo, North Dakota, was held in the Commission Chambers at City Hall at 12:00 p.m., Thursday, December 16, 2021.

The Human Relations Commissioners present or absent were as follows:

Present: Matuor Alier, Barry Nelson, Hamida Dakane, Cody Severson, Ahmed Shiil, Carolyn Becraft, Nancy Boyle (via conference call), Sarah Boonstoppel, Cheryl Schaefle

Absent: Jed Locquiao, Abdiwali Sharif-Abdinasir

Item 1. Welcome and Introductions
Chair Alier welcomed Members to the meeting and introductions were made.

Item 2. Approve Order of Agenda
Member Becraft moved the Order of Agenda be approved as presented. Second by Member Schaefle. All Members present voted aye and the motion was declared carried.

Item 3. Approve Order of Minutes
Member Nelson moved the minutes of the November 18, 2021 Human Relations Commission meeting be approved as presented. Second by Member Dakane. All Members present voted aye and the motion was declared carried.

Item 4. Public Comment
No public comment was provided.

Item 5. Approve Vision & Mission Statement
Chair Alier noted that an updated mission and vision statement was compiled and is in front of the Board for review.

Discussion was held on the words conciliation and mediation in the mission statement, including gender identity, and the audience of the mission statement.

Director of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ion Dr. Terry Hogan spoke on the draft.

Member Nelson moved to amend the mission statement to include sexual orientation and gender identity. Second by Member Becraft. All Members present voted aye and the motion was declared carried.

Assistant City Attorney Alissa Farol spoke on the conciliation and mediation wording.

Member Becraft moved to approve the mission and vision statements as amended. Second by Member Schaefle. All Members present voted aye and the motion was declared carried.

Item 6. Staff Report
Dr. Hogan shared that the Police Oversight Advisory Board will meet later this week. He provided an update on the Martin Luther King, Jr. Day event noting that the event will be conducted through the North Dakota Human Rights Coalition in 2022. Subsequent years the event will be conducted through the Human Relations Commission.

Discussion was held on the Martin Luther King, Jr. Day event. Member Nelson noted the 2022 event will be in-person and virtual.

Discussion continued regarding the importance of the recognition awards.

Fargo Police Sgt. Cristie Jacobsen provided additional information on the Police Oversight Advisory Board and the applications received to the Fargo Police Department for the upcoming Police Academy.
